NEW YORK, Jan. 29, 2025 /PRNewswire/ — Report on how AI is redefining market landscape – The global renewable energy investment market size is estimated to grow by USD 181.9 billion from 2024-2028, according to Technavio. The market is estimated to grow at a CAGR of  8.11%  during the forecast period. Supportive government policies is driving market growth, with a trend towards increased spending on utility-scale renewable energy projects . However, competition from fossil fuels  poses a challenge. Utility-scale renewable energy projects, those with a capacity exceeding 10 MW, are significant investments in the energy sector. These projects benefit from favorable state and local policies and initiatives worldwide. These measures aim to facilitate the implementation of renewable energy projects by addressing potential obstacles. Utility-scale renewable energy projects are customized undertakings, with effective states linking their renewable portfolio standards to financial incentives like tax breaks and clean energy incentives. However, determining the most cost-effective and efficient electricity supply source between renewable energy options and traditional electricity generation can be challenging for stakeholders, regulatory bodies, and investors alike.

Infrastructure investments and federal support are essential to address these challenges and ensure a smooth transition to a decarbonized energy system.Renewable energy has seen consistent growth in the global electricity market, yet fossil fuels remain preferred in some countries due to their abundant availability and lower production costs. Establishing renewable energy facilities comes with a significant initial investment, and the power output from sources like solar and wind is intermittent, leading to variable electricity volumes. Solar Photovoltaic (PV) installations, for instance, require substantial capital expenditure despite a decline in material costs. The need to install solar PV panels over expansive areas to generate substantial electricity volumes further increases investment and costs.

1.1 Asset finance-  Renewable energy investment market witnesses significant contributions from financial service vendors, such as the Clean Energy Finance Corporation, which provides investments for small-scale clean energy projects in Australia. This assists businesses, manufacturers, commercial property owners, and farmers in implementing clean energy solutions for a sustainable future. Solar thermal projects, including concentrated solar power and solar heating systems, have seen a decline in investments, currently holding a 3% share. Offshore wind projects, accounting for 7% of investments, have surpassed solar thermal in terms of market share since 2014. Hydropower projects account for 4% of investments. Over the past decade, India’s energy policy has focused on market entry and cost reduction of renewable energy technologies. Asset financing, the largest segment, involves off-balance-sheet capital from power utility companies and a mix of equity and debt from infrastructure investors and banks. The International Energy Agency emphasizes the need for governments worldwide to accelerate their transition to sustainable energy to mitigate climate change risks and ensure access to clean and affordable energy for all. These factors are expected to fuel the growth of the asset finance segment in the global renewable energy investment market.

SAN JOSE, Calif., Apr. 21, 2026 /PRNewswire/ — Arasan Chip Systems, the industry’s leading provider of IP for Mobile and Automobile SoC’s, announced today that its CAN XL IP has achieved the ASIL-D Certification. The CAN  XL IP has been independently certified by SGS-TÜV Saar as ASIL-D, the highest safety level of functional safety defined in ISO 26262, the international standard for functional safety in road vehicles.  

The CAN XL IP is backward compatible with the CAN FD and CAN 2.0 standards.  The ASIL-D certification also covers Arasan’s CAN FD IP and CAN 2.0 IP which will continue to be sold as ASIL-D certified independent products.
